Serving 1,059 students in grades Prekindergarten-8, Linwood Public Charter School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Louisiana for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 5%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 32%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 14% (which is lower than the Louisiana state average of 42%).
The student:teacher ratio of 21:1 is higher than the Louisiana state level of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 99%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 59% (majority Black).

Linwood Public Charter School's student population of 1,059 students has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
The teacher population of 51 teachers has grown by 6% over five school years.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is Linwood Public Charter School's ranking?
Linwood Public Charter School is ranked #1205 out of 1,251 schools, which ranks it among the bottom 50% of public schools in Louisiana.
What percent of students have achieved state testing proficiency in math and reading?
5% of students have achieved math proficiency (compared to the 32% LA state average), while 14% of students have achieved reading proficiency (compared to the 42% LA state average).
How many students attend Linwood Public Charter School?
1,059 students attend Linwood Public Charter School.
What is the racial composition of the student body?
94% of Linwood Public Charter School students are Black, 4% of students are Hispanic, 1% of students are White, and 1% of students are Two or more races.
What is the student:teacher ratio of Linwood Public Charter School?
Linwood Public Charter School has a student ration of 21:1, which is higher than the Louisiana state average of 14:1.
What grades does Linwood Public Charter School offer ?
Linwood Public Charter School offers enrollment in grades Prekindergarten-8
What school district is Linwood Public Charter School part of?
Linwood Public Charter School is part of Recovery School District-Lde.
In what neighborhood is Linwood Public Charter School located?
Linwood Public Charter School is located in the Cedar Grove Lynbrook neighborhood of Shreveport, LA. There are 7 other public schools located in Cedar Grove Lynbrook.
